What happens when you eat kale every day?

A healthy intake of kale both

lowers the bad cholesterol, as well as raises the good cholesterol

. A study found that drinking kale juice on a daily basis for three months increased HDL (good) cholesterol by 27 percent, and at the same time it lowered LDL (bad) cholesterol by 10 percent.

What is too much kale?

But in some cases, eating kale might not be as healthy as you think. For example,

it can interact with thyroid function if it’s eaten in very high amounts

. It contains something called progoitrin, which can interfere with thyroid hormone synthesis and essentially block the iodine your thyroid needs to function.

What is healthier spinach or kale?

The Bottom Line. Kale and spinach are highly nutritious and and associated with several benefits. While kale offers more than twice the amount of vitamin C as spinach,

spinach provides more folate and vitamins A and K

. Both are linked to improved heart health, increased weight loss, and protection against disease.

Is kale healthier cooked or raw?

As for the healthiest method for cooking kale, the research is mixed. “Cancer studies seem to show that

raw kale is more beneficial than cooked

, while cholesterol studies seem to show that steamed kale is more beneficial than raw,” says Harris, who recommends a bit of both in your diet.

How many leafy greens should I eat a day?

To boost your daily nutrition, aim to eat about

2 cups

of dark, leafy greens like collards every day. Two cups of raw greens is equal to 1 cup of vegetables, and 2.5 cups is recommended daily for a 2000-calorie diet.

What’s healthier kale or broccoli?


Kale is also high in protein, and gives you slightly more of the macronutrient than broccoli

. Broccoli is a good source of B vitamins and potassium. It also contains similar vitamins and minerals to kale such as vitamins A, K and iron. Compared to kale, broccoli is slightly higher in fiber and carbs.

Can kale make you fart?

That’s because

cruciferous vegetables, like kale, broccoli, and cauliflower, are rich in sulfur

. Sulfur is a chemical compound that, when broken down in the large intestine, produces hydrogen sulfide, a gas. Not only can it cause flatulence, but also very smelly flatulence, often described as the smell of rotten eggs.
